[QUOTE="RMEnduro, post: 223184, member: 4974"] Hi all, This time I went out for a little training to check new Mitas tires i bought (Front C19 90/90-21, Rear EF08 140/80-18 - The seller didn't had the same for front & back...). Comparing to the Michelin Enduro Medium i had before, The Michelin have much much better traction on rocks, loose rocks & powdery sand.
